Bolero is a slow, beautiful, expressive dance that is somewhat of a hybrid. It combines the dance patterns of Rumba with the rise and fall action of the Waltz. It is danced to music in 4/4 time, at a tempo slower than Rumba. Bolero is the slowest of all the American Style Rhythm dances.

The dance was believed to have developed in the 18th century in Spain and danced to guitar and castanets and in Cuba in the 19th century. The Bolero is a type of song and dance focusing on the topic of romantic loveBolero is often called the “Cuban Dance of Love”.
